Transaction 7e45d89cf79703e48c0dfae7160bb05e9bf45b806d989d5914ca47ea982c6704

1 Input
2 Outputs
  • 7e45d89cf79703e48c0dfae7160bb05e9bf45b806d989d5914ca47ea982c6704:0
  • value  19021122529
    address  3MrKGzx8azr1yMuiXwfJZsCoEHcfrcj9sK
  • 7e45d89cf79703e48c0dfae7160bb05e9bf45b806d989d5914ca47ea982c6704:1
  • value  45650
    address  39HThSyNki2E155i19quNsGBaCTZ121mmn